WeRide Expands Commercial Robotaxi Services Globally with Strong Q1 2025 Results and Strategic Partnerships

WeRide Inc., a global leader in autonomous driving technology, announced its unaudited financial results for Q1 2025, highlighting significant progress in the expansion of its commercial Robotaxi services worldwide. The company is actively scaling its autonomous driving deployments with over 1,200 autonomous vehicles operating across multiple regions, including Asia, the Middle East, and Europe.

A major highlight is the expansion of WeRide’s partnership with Uber, extending Robotaxi services to 15 additional cities globally. This strategic alliance underscores the commercial viability of large-scale autonomous driving operations. Additionally, Uber has made a follow-on equity investment, demonstrating confidence in WeRide’s technology and market strategy.

WeRide also successfully launched Robotaxi operations in Dubai in partnership with Dubai’s Roads and Transport Authority (RTA) and Uber, moving towards fully driverless commercial service by Q1 2026. Furthermore, the company has strengthened collaboration with Tencent Cloud to accelerate Robotaxi commercialization and international market expansion.

Financially, WeRide reported total revenue of RMB72.4 million (approximately 10 million USD), marking a modest increase from the previous year. Gross profit reflects strong margins in both products and services, while operating expenses have increased primarily due to investments in engineering talent to bolster technological leadership.

CEO Tony Han expressed optimism about WeRide’s vision becoming reality across multiple continents, emphasizing the company’s commitment to making autonomous mobility accessible and affordable. CFO Jennifer Li highlighted improving commercial traction supported by international expansions and ongoing investments.

In regulatory advances, WeRide earned the first autonomous logistics vehicle road test permit in Guangzhou’s Huangpu District, further cementing its leadership across diverse autonomous vehicle applications including Robotaxi, Robobus, Robovan, and Robosweeper segments.
